Output d31e24162edcca1ae80efa317b8595f099265ec5a70c341bbb058ccbf26c2ce9:11

value
13564546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a09c3c35be41452cda383621e1bc80ff29685ea5bbd0ab6b07db6a55c42e9f31
address
bc1p5zwrcdd7g9zjek3cxcs7r0yqlu5ksh49h0g2k6c8md49t3pwnucsyk2zj5
transaction
d31e24162edcca1ae80efa317b8595f099265ec5a70c341bbb058ccbf26c2ce9
spent
true